FINANCIAL CONTROLLER
Ron Eastern Construction Ltd. (“RECL”) is a leading Canadian Construction Manager, Design-Builder, and
General Contractor, based in Ottawa. Since its inception in 1958, RECL and its associate companies have been
involved in a diverse range of difficult and high-profile projects. These projects include institutional, residential,
heavy engineering, commercial, and industrial projects.
RECL takes pride in fostering a collaborative work environment, with continuous learning and growth
opportunities. Mentoring and teaching, a flexible work environment and work/life balance are fundamental in
our culture. We want team members to feel trusted, be invested, and enjoy their work.
RECL is currently seeking a Controller.
Duties:
- Provide comprehensive financial updates to senior management and owners by evaluating, analyzing,
and reporting financial performance of company and comparing to annual budgets and industry
standards;
